Simple Doritos Taco Salad (Print Version)

Seasoned beef, romaine, black beans, corn, cheddar and crushed Doritos tossed with ranch for a crunchy Tex-Mex meal.

# What You Need:

→ Meats

01 - 1 pound ground beef

→ Vegetables

02 - 1 head romaine lettuce, chopped
03 - 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
04 - 1/2 cup red onion, finely diced
05 - 1 cup canned black beans, rinsed and drained
06 - 1 cup corn kernels, canned or thawed from frozen

→ Dairy

07 - 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ese

→ Chips

08 - 4 cups Nacho Cheese Doritos, lightly crushed

→ Dressings & Oils

09 - 1/2 cup ranch dressing or Catalina or French style dressing (optional)
10 - 1 tablespoon olive oil

→ Spices

11 - 1 packet taco seasoning (about 1 ounce)

# How-To:

01 -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add ground beef and cook, breaking it apart, until thoroughly browned, approximately 5 to 6 minutes. Drain excess fat from the pan.
02 - Sprinkle taco seasoning over the cooked beef, then add 1/4 cup water. Stir and simmer until the sauce thickens, around 2 to 3 minutes. Remove skillet from heat and allow the seasoned beef to cool slightly.
03 - In a large salad bowl, combine chopped romaine lettuce, halved cherry tomatoes, finely diced red onion, black beans, corn kernels, and shredded cheddar cheese.
04 - Add the slightly cooled taco beef and the crushed Doritos chips to the bowl with the vegetables and cheese.
05 - Drizzle the salad with ranch or chosen dressing. Gently toss the mixture until all ingredients are evenly coated and distributed.
06 - Serve the salad immediately to maintain maximum Doritos crunch.

02 -
  • If you add the Doritos too early, they’ll lose their crunch and become a little sad—learned that the hard way.
  • Tossing the beef in while still warm lets the cheese melt just enough for bite after satisfying bite.
03 -
  • Layer the beef and cheese while everything’s just warm for maximum melt factor.
  • If you’re feeding a crowd, serve the Doritos and dressing on the side so everyone gets the crunch they crave.
